Student Organizations

Students in the Department of Communication are encouraged to participate student organizations as a way to gain additional hands-on experience in their major or minor, to help build they resume and portfolios, and to network and build community. Our organizations are open to students beginning in their freshman year and includes students in all years of their education—including graduate students. We often have students who participate in multiple organizations because they see the value in how those experiences connect with their professional and personal goals.

The Outlook

The Outlook has been the student-run newspaper of Monmouth University since 1933. Published weekly and open to all MU students, the paper covers all news, sports, entertainment, and opinions on campus, and has received national awards from Columbia University for news coverage and layout. Staff meetings are held every Wednesday at 3 p.m. in the Outlook office in the Plangere Center.

88.9 WMCX

Located in the Plangere Center, 88.9 WMCX-FM is Monmouth’s student-run radio station, which has 1,000 watts of power and transmits over a 35-mile radius. Music programming includes rock n’ roll, alternative, metal, reggae, dance, soul, and R&B. WMCX-FM also features regular newscasts, talk shows, sporting events, and special interviews from a diversified staff that come from various fields of study.

Hawk TV

Membership in Hawk TV is open to all registered Monmouth students. Hawk TV’s purpose is to provide a medium that encourages and promotes responsible, creative broadcasting, and to therefore foster the advancement of television education at Monmouth University. Hawk TV is located in the Plangere Center.

Interactive Digital Media Research Lab

Interactive Digital Media (IDM) Research Lab is a media production and makerspace facility bridging the collaborative visions of researchers, artists, and media creators. We invite collaborators of any background and any skill-level to help us imagine the world yet-to-be. Come play in this sandbox space and work with video projection remapping, physical computing, game design, augmented and virtual reality, and the Internet-of-Things.
